The paramagnetic resonance reveals the spectroscopic g-factor about 2.0 and a temperature dependent linewidth. In ordered phases magnetic resonance spectra are distinctive for a nonplanar cubic (or tetrahedral) antiferromagnet with an isotropic susceptibility.
